Professional Build Quality for Enterprise Networks
The CommScope Cat6 Patch Cord 2M is manufactured using high-quality copper conductors that meet Category 6 cabling standards. These conductors are carefully insulated to reduce signal attenuation and minimize electromagnetic interference. The cable supports operating frequencies of up to 250 MHz, enabling smooth data transmission for modern network applications that require consistent throughput.
Factory-Terminated RJ45 Connectors
Each CommScope Cat6 Patch Cord 2M is factory terminated with precision-molded RJ45 connectors. These connectors ensure accurate pin alignment and secure mating with network ports. The molded strain relief design protects the cable from bending stress, reducing wear at connection points and extending the overall service life of the patch cord.
Designed for Structured Cabling Systems
The CommScope Cat6 Patch Cord 2M integrates seamlessly into structured cabling environments where reliability and organization are critical. It is commonly used to connect patch panels to network switches, routers to wall outlets, and servers to distribution equipment. The 2-meter length provides flexibility for rack-based connections without creating excessive cable slack.
Support for Gigabit Ethernet Applications
The CommScope Cat6 Patch Cord 2M supports Gigabit Ethernet speeds, making it suitable for bandwidth-intensive applications such as data transfer, IP surveillance, VoIP telephony, and wireless access point backhaul. Its low near-end crosstalk performance helps maintain stable connectivity even in high-density network environments.
Green Jacket for Easy Cable Identification
The green outer jacket of the CommScope Cat6 Patch Cord 2M is useful for color-coded network installations. Color identification helps network administrators quickly distinguish between different connections, VLANs, or service types. This improves cable management efficiency and reduces troubleshooting time during maintenance or network changes.

Compatibility with Existing Infrastructure
This patch cord is fully compatible with existing Cat6 and backward-compatible Cat5e network infrastructure. The CommScope Cat6 Patch Cord 2M allows seamless integration into network upgrades or expansions without requiring changes to existing cabling components or hardware.
Compliance with International Cabling Standards
The CommScope Cat6 Patch Cord 2M complies with ANSI and TIA Category 6 standards, ensuring predictable and certified performance. Standards compliance is essential for professional installations, as it guarantees interoperability, signal integrity, and long-term reliability across structured cabling systems.
